Output d8e48981acc5b45d863d9a1add072216f7516a250564319f1a695f7ed4ce9a62:0

value
20894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30e39ad038e757527b654d7cb842c781a7981ba OP_EQUAL
address
3NPaMUoYPAwzsaoNv6x2K6umfuuW3RgWKi
transaction
d8e48981acc5b45d863d9a1add072216f7516a250564319f1a695f7ed4ce9a62
confirmations
338085
spent
true